Cicero's Pizza, à San Jose, offre une expérience de pizza de quartier charmante et bénéficie d'une forte clientèle locale. Connue pour ses pizzas fraîches préparées sur place, avec des garnitures coupées en dés de manière homogène, les clients apprécient la croûte fine et la sauce savoureuse. Bien que certains avis soulignent des variations dans l'expérience sur place et le service, l'ambiance chaleureuse et le grand espace de places assises en font un endroit propice aux rassemblements, y compris pour les groupes plus importants. Avec une riche histoire dans la région, Cicero's demeure un choix fiable pour ceux qui recherchent les saveurs classiques de la pizza avec une touche locale.

A welcoming neighborhood pizza place. We tried 3 small pizzas to go with beer. Veggie, a combo and sausage. The veggies for all pizzas were uniformly cut so it spread throughout the pizza. The thin crust was great as well as the sauce. You order at the counter and they will call you when your order is ready. Napkins, parmesan cheese and peppers can be picked up at a side table. Service was nice and efficient.
